Touring cycling around Niederirsen traverses a landscape characterized by idyllic river valleys and wooded hills, offering varied terrain for cyclists. The region features prominent natural elements such as the Sieg and Nister Valleys, providing scenic backdrops for rides. Cyclists can explore an extensive network of paths, including sections of long-distance routes and trails along former railway lines. This diverse geography supports a range of touring cycling experiences, from gentle riverside paths to more challenging ascents.

Niederirsen offers a diverse landscape characterized by idyllic river valleys, such as the Siegtal and Nister Valley, and wooded hills. You'll find varied terrain, from gentle riverside paths to more challenging ascents through forests.
The region is particularly popular for cycling during July and August, when the weather is generally favorable. However, the diverse landscapes can be enjoyed throughout the warmer months, offering beautiful scenery in spring and autumn as well.
Yes, Niederirsen offers nearly 100 easy touring cycling routes. The lower sections of the Sieg cycle path, for instance, are known to be particularly family-friendly and suitable for a range of cycling abilities.
For those seeking more challenging rides, there are over 130 difficult touring cycling routes available. One such route is the View of Altenkirchen – Wild Boar Sculptures loop from Geilhausen, which covers over 46 kilometers with significant elevation changes.
Yes, the Niederirsen area is connected to several long-distance paths, including sections of the Ruhr-Sieg cycle path and the Westerwald-Lahn cycle path. These are ideal for multi-day tours or longer excursions.
Many routes in the region are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. An example is the Raiffeisen Tower at Beulskopf – Mittelirser Walzenmühle loop from Niederirsen, which offers a substantial circular tour through varied terrain.
You can encounter several natural highlights. The Sieg Waterfall (Siegfall) near Dattenfeld is a beautiful natural monument that can be reached by bike. The Nister Valley also offers magnificent views, particularly from viewpoints like Weltende.
Yes, the region offers historical points of interest. The Windeck Castle Ruins, an ancient fortification with an 800-year history, is a significant cultural landmark that can be incorporated into your cycling itineraries.
Yes, the region features routes that utilize former railway lines, offering a unique blend of history and nature. These paths often provide gentle gradients and scenic passages through the landscape.
The Westerwald-Sieg region supports cyclists with practical amenities. You can find bike hire stations, workshops, and 'Bed & Bike' certified accommodations, making it easier to plan your touring cycling adventure.
